How Do Septic Lateral Lines Work . Septic lateral lines work by evenly distributing treated wastewater to a section of your property for safe disposal. Septic tank lateral lines are also known as percolation pipes. These are the perforated pipes that extend from the outlet of the septic tank below ground into the soil.
